Power Light is a fun puzzle game where you connect wires to guide electricity from a battery to a bulb. Your goal is to fix every broken connection so the bulb lights up. The game uses simple mouse controls and offers varied layouts for a single player. With a clear objective and satisfying puzzles, it is easy to start but still offers a nice challenge for your brain.

Controls and Features

You use your mouse to click, drag, and rotate wires to complete puzzles. The game has a single-player mode with various layouts, so each level feels fresh. The controls are simple and responsive, letting you focus on the logic of connecting the circuit. There are no timers or hints, so you must rely on your own skill.

Tips

Think slow before connecting wires. Ensure all unconnected wires link the battery to the bulb to complete the puzzle. Take your time to plan the path and avoid short circuits. A little patience goes a long way in this 1 Player experience.
